Output 3a24ada8acf129c46cd653ccb2dda032cb3e65b28b1f6a21bc41ac34781edcd0:31

value
198637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bd86269c5824f0709054ec63ed46f70a6feb295 OP_EQUAL
address
35grCSpYy2kFs4pde9coCwnkbWxQ3wyQ5c
transaction
3a24ada8acf129c46cd653ccb2dda032cb3e65b28b1f6a21bc41ac34781edcd0
confirmations
173291
spent
true